Fairmont tracksters sweep home triad

FAIRMONT — Alli Lardy breaking Fairmont’s shot put record is almost becoming as certain as death and taxes. The junior thrower posted a new school record of 41 feet, 7 inches in the Cardinal girls track & field team’s 175 1/2-point win on Friday at Bob Bonk Track.

New Ulm was second with 68 1/2 points and Loyola/Cleveland netted 19 points for third.

Hayden Berhow swept the jumps as the Cardinals boys team totaled 170 points to win the last home meet of the regular season. New Ulm (59) and Loyola/Cleveland (36) finished second and third.

“It was a little iffy if we should have it or not,” Cardinals head coach Bob Bonk said. “We’re in the time of year where we want to keep competing. Otherwise, we’d have had a 12-day span between the (Big South) Conference Meet and (Section 2A, South Sub-Section 6 Meet). So, I’m glad we got it in.”

Brenna Cutler and Claire Cutler followed Lardy for a shot put 1-2-3 sweep with measurements of 38-1 1/2 and 33-8 1/4, respectively, in the victory. The Cutler twins added a 2-3 finish in the discus as Brenna Cutler threw a runnerup distance of 107-11 to Claire Cutler’s 104-1.

Jenna Gustafson ran the first leg of the winning 4×100, 4×200 and 4×400 relays. Gustafson ran a 54.9 in the 4×100 with Cori Emler, Brooke Hunwardsen and Savanah Baker after she and Baker completed the 4×200 in 2:03.6 with Jenna Pavich and Molly Hawkins.

Gustafson, Pavich, Molly Hawkins and Grace Higgins won the 4×400, breaking the tape in 4:22.8.

Individually, Pavich took the 800-meter title with a time of 2:32, and Iliana Ramon posted a 2:35.4 for the runnerup spot. Ramon was also the runnerup in the 1,600-meter race (5:48.1), behind Laura Thompson’s winning finish in 5:44.5.

Emily Haugen was third in the mile run (5:59.7) and won the 3,200-meter run in 13:00.2. Molly Hawkins took the open 400 crown with a time of 1:03.6 to Hunwardsen’s second-place finish of 1:05.9.

Baker added a top finish in the triple jump, leaping 31-6 with Olivia Anderson (29-7 1/4) and Brielle Meade (29-7) following in order. Higgins and Joni Becker went 1-2 in the 200 with times of 28.4 and 28.6 for more Cardinals scoring.

Lizzy Subbert performed in both track and field events, winning the 100-meter hurdles (16.2) and finishing second in the high jump (4-10). Emma Koehler marked a second-place finish in the high hurdles with a time of 17.2 and Mikayla Stradtman was third with an 18.4. Koehler then won the 300-meter hurdles (51.7) just before Megan Hawkins’ time of 53.3 for second.

Andrea Thate produced another Cardinals victory, getting up 9-6 in the pole vault.

Berhow generated three wins for the Cardinals, taking the long jump (18-9), triple jumo (40-10 3/4) and high jump (6-0).

“Hayden jumped well not only in the high jump, but the triple and he won the long,” Bonk said.

Berhow edged out Lucas Simpson in the high jump in fewer attempts, while Josh Heinze posted a 17-8 1/4 in the long jump for second.

Simpson won the 110-meter hurdles in 16.3, followed by Devin Johnson’s second-place time of 16.8 and Chris Lebert’s 17.4 for third.

Levi Bulfer and Nick Thate went 1-2 in the pole vault as Bulfer tied his career-best vault of 12-0 and Thate set a new personal best at 11-6.

Kade Fritz won the shot put for the Cardinals (44-11 3/4) and Theo Krumholz was second (43-11 1/2). Krumholz nabbed top honors in the discus with a heave of 128-7.

Darrian Kueker crossed the finish line in 11:38.1 to win the 3,200-meter run and Andrew Moeller won the 800 in 2:19.3. Leyton Becker and Cody Lane went 2-3 in the 800-meter race with times of 2:19.7 and 2:23.9, respectively.

Moeller, Bulfer, Seth Carlmark and Dayton Pasch teammed up to win the 4×400 relay in 3:42.6. Bulfer ran with Tyler Johnson, Austin Schwidder and Wyatt Quiring in 1:37.5 to win the 4×200, and posted a winning time of 48.0 with Schwidder, Tyler Johnson and Shyiem Thomas in the 4×100.

Leyton Becker, Dylan Kennedy, Pasch and Moeller then ran the 4×800 in 8:53.3 for the win and Cardinals relay sweep.

Nathan Willett added runnerup finishes in the 1,600 race (1:42.3) and 300-meter hurdles (46.9), behind Devin Johnson’s winning hurdles time of 45.4. Thomas ran the 200 in 24.1 for second place.

Fairmont competes in the Section 2A, South Sub-Section 6 Meet at 4 p.m. Thursday at United South Central High School in Wells.
